Access to five forest areas in Var discouraged on Thursday (22 August)

Risk level: Low Country: France

As per reports, access to five forest areas in the Var is not recommended on Thursday (22 August) due to the severe risk of fire. The forests are the Toulon mountains, Sainte Baume, Haut Var, Corniche des Maures and Maures.

• Work that could cause a fire is also prohibited, with the exception of agricultural, forestry or general interest work, until 1300 hours local time.
• Access to the four other massifs (Centre Var, Canjuers plateau, Esterel and Hyères islands) is authorized, the risk of fire being moderate.
